Mastering Data Analysis for Business Insights

Data analysis has emerged as a crucial skill for businesses in today's data-driven world. By effectively analyzing data, firms can gain valuable knowledge into customer behavior, market trends, and operational performance.

Employing advanced analytical techniques, such as statistical analysis, allows businesses to identify hidden patterns and relationships within vast datasets. These results can then be converted into actionable plans to improve decision-making, enhance processes, and ultimately drive business profitability.

To efficiently master data analysis for business insights, professionals should possess a strong understanding of both technical and analytical skills. This includes expertise in data manipulation, statistical methods, and the ability to understand complex data visualizations.

Furthermore, developing strong reporting skills is essential for effectively conveying data-driven insights to stakeholders and influencing business decisions.

By continuously enhancing their data analysis skills, businesses can secure a competitive benefit in today's rapidly evolving market landscape.

Demystifying AI-Powered Web Development

The realm of web development has transformed at an unprecedented rate thanks to the emergence of AI. AI-powered tools are gaining widespread adoption for developers, offering innovative approaches to streamline and automate various aspects of the development process. From creating code to visualizing user interfaces, AI is pushing the boundaries of what's achievable in web development.

  • AI-powered code completion tools can anticipate the next lines of code you'll write, saving time and reducing errors.
  • Intelligent design assistants can generate website layouts and mockups based on your requirements.
  • AI-driven testing frameworks can perform tests to ensure the stability of your web applications.

By leveraging these AI-powered tools, developers can prioritize more creative aspects of web development, ultimately producing better and more efficient web experiences.
